💅 Enhancement
- [Admin] Update PL translations (#4321) @wysher
- [Admin] Update pt-BR translation (#4397) @guibernardino
- [Documentation] Improve documentation guides (#4344) @lauriejim
- [Documentation] Fix typo in documentation (#4350) @imronras
- [Documentation] Add note about uploads for Heroku to deployment docs (#4352) @derrickmehaffy
- [Documentation] Update Admin panel customization documentation (#4361) @jiv-e
- [Documentation] Update template links in services/controllers to new doc pages (#4363) @derrickmehaffy
- [Documentation] Fix typo in configurations concept docs (#4392) @imronras
- [Documentation] Fix typo in contributing doc (#4393) @jundi14
- [Documentation] Fix typo in model concept docs (#4394) @Satrya2405
- [Documentation] Change examples of API endpoints (#4395) @lauriejim
- [Documentation] Add cron feature details in the documentation (#4396) @lauriejim
- [Documentation] Add slug guide (#4398) @lauriejim
- [Documentation] Add a version update guide (#4400) @lauriejim
- [Documentation] Remove old documentation example (#4401) @lauriejim
- [Documentation] Update migration-guide-beta.16-to-beta.17.4.md (typo) (#4411) @alxnkt
- [Documentation] Use limit=0 to require full data set (#4421) @lmolema
- [Framework] Lifecycle pre callbacks can be cancelled (#4379) @AHgPuK
- [Framework] Improve the error message on install dependencies error (#4389) @alexandrebodin
- [Plugin] Load scoped providers (#4371) @lauriejim
🐛 Bug fix
- [Admin] Ensure state has been updated before calling ref.current() (#4399) @JoshTheWanderer
- [Plugin] Fix graphql nested groups returning null (#4347) @alexandrebodin
- [Plugin] Fix multiple media upload in group (#4368) @kenkz447
- [Plugin] Add Email validation on user register (#4433) @NerdyLuffy
- [Plugin] Fix security issue with reset password (#4443) @alexandrebodin